## Tuning

The receipt mailer (Almsgate) batches donation receipts and sends through the Thornquay relay. On-call: if the queue backs up, resist the urge to crank batch size — the relay rate-limits per connection, and bigger batches just mean bigger retries. Scale worker count first, then shorten the flush interval. Dedupe window must stay longer than the retry horizon or donors get duplicate receipts, which generates tickets. All knobs live in one place and are read at worker start. Current production values follow.

tuning table, kajop-yafof:
QUOTAS = {
    "wenath": 10,
    "ulaael": 5,
}

Hey Marisol,

Handing over the FareForge pager for the week. The shipping-fee rules engine is mostly quiet, but plugin authors keep tripping on the new rate-tier schema — if a plugin fails validation, it's almost always a missing currency field, not a bug on our side. The sandbox environment was redeployed Tuesday, so tell anyone testing to re-register their hooks. Docs for plugin authors are linked in the runbook. If external devs need help beyond that, they should write to the plugin desk directly.

alerts address for kafof-bagag: kasael@olvarqdyn.corp

- [ ] Confirm the Stallmetric occupancy feed for the Larchgate garage resumes correctly after deploy. Support should watch the live counter for fifteen minutes, verify capacity numbers match the gate sensors within two spaces, and check that stale-data banners clear automatically. If counts freeze, escalate per the feed runbook. Record the verification run using the token shown below.

build token for tawif-bahip: htk31_68bba16e1afabfef4ecc69408c06f16